Luq,
Caydiid did not initially want to get into Xamar and hoped to surround it to force the regime to capitulate but with the shellings of Wardhigley by government forces along with the massacres by the Kofi Gaduud who were killing notable Hawiye-Issaq men by house to house operations along with the spontaneous uprising by the Hawiye residents of Xamar, the rebellion became complicated.
Caydiid had hoped to gradually surround and choke the government forces by collaborating with the Omar Jess of the SPM from the south. He was prepared to offer terms of surrender and amensty to the remanents of the regime who gave up or left in exile.
The USC personnel under Caydiid were trained, disciplined men. At the battle of Mogadishu, there were many spontaneous residents who joined the armed struggle against Siyaad and these were not answerable to Caydiid or the USC.
The Darood vs. Hawiye war was planned and orchestrated by the remanents of the regime. Without the unnecessary massacres of Hawiye which formented Hawiye rage in the city, there would have not been this war. But with the shellings with the BM21s by Siyaad and the actions of the Red Berets, there was bound to be bloodletting.
On the Hawiye side, there were many men who worked for Siyaad Barre and also helped forment bloodletting. They were trying to recreate themselves a Hawiye and ProUSC. The bloodletting was a distraction to mask their past crimes. The SPM and Cumar Jess were attacked by some ignorant men who did not answer to Caydiid and worked for the group to create a qabiil war.
The winners of changing the war to Darood vs. Hawiye = Siyaad Barre (who was saved from being skinned alive by his Darood), Ali Mahdi and his manifesto group and the Regime Hawiye Loyalists (who like their Somaliland allies changed things up to boost their qabiil credentials to mask their past activities)
The losers were the Somali people who opposed the Barre regime: Hawiye, Darood, Eelay, Issaq, Rer Xamar.
